Hybrid Cloud Integration


Analyst report by 451 Research, published on 9/30/2013

Linking cloud services with on-premises IT systems is now a pressing topic that raises new questions about how best to structure a hybrid IT architecture while maintaining managerial control and assuring data governance. What role will integration platform-as-a-service (iPaaS) technology perform, and what will IT vendors bring to the evolving hybrid cloud integration (HCI) market?

This report discusses and analyzes 'tactical' HCI -- that is, how to enable and control data and process flows as they transcend on-premises enterprise systems and cloud services; how it differs from traditional integration techniques and why it matters; and how emerging iPaaS vendors will address the challenges of management, control and information governance.
